In November 2025, Myanmar held a nationwide general election, with vote counting now underway across the country. This marks the first national election since the military seized power in February 2021, drawing significant domestic and international attention. According to Myanmar’s Union Election Commission, over 90 political parties are competing for more than 1,100 seats in the two chambers of parliament. However, major opposition parties—including the National League for Democracy (NLD)—have been barred from participating, raising widespread concerns about the election’s fairness and inclusivity.Vote tabulation is proceeding under tight security, with some regions delaying or canceling voting due to ongoing instability. Observers note that the election is taking place in an environment lacking political pluralism and freedom of expression, casting doubt on the legitimacy of its outcome. While the military junta describes the vote as a crucial step toward ‘restoring democracy,’ many analysts view it primarily as an effort to legitimize its continued rule.Preliminary results indicate a lead for pro-military parties, with final outcomes expected in the coming days. The international community has urged all stakeholders in Myanmar to exercise restraint and pursue peaceful dialogue to advance a genuinely inclusive and credible democratic process.
